First off, I’m so happy that Tatiana didn’t make it through last night…Second, let’s talk about how Anoop didn’t make the “Top 12″ last night, instead he made the “Top 13″. He sang “My Prerogative”, Paula loved his “nasty” dance, Simon called him an “enthusiastic dog”, and then they cut to a commercial. When they came back, the “Top 12″ was announced and Anoop started walking back..then Simon announced that they decided to make the finals the “Top 13″. So there you have it…American Idol: Season 8 has 13 finalist.

Here are the 13 finalist:

1. Alexis Grace

2. Michael Sarver

3. Danny Gokey

4. Allison Iraheta

5. Kris Allen

6. Adam Lambert

7. Lil Rounds

8. Scott MacIntyre

9. Jorge Nunez

10. Jasmine Murray

11. Megan Corkery

12. Matt Giraud

13. Anoop Desai
